B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, particularly formulated for feed-grade use and tested to fulfill stringent high-quality and safety requirements. BHT is really a lipophilic organic compound that's mainly utilized being an antioxidant in many industrial apps. In animal diet, BHT FEED GRADE TEST is extensively utilized to prevent the oxidation of fats and oils in animal feed, thus preserving the nutritional price and lengthening the shelf lifetime of the feed. Oxidized fats not simply get rid of nutritional efficacy but also can create harmful compounds, influencing the wellbeing and expansion of livestock. The inclusion of BHT in feed needs arduous screening to make certain it adheres to regulatory standards and is particularly Risk-free for consumption by animals, which finally enters the human foodstuff chain. The testing protocols commonly assess the purity, efficacy, and probable residues in animal tissues.
Yet another vital compound while in the chemical area is Pentachloropyridine. This compound is actually a chlorinated spinoff of pyridine and it has garnered curiosity as a consequence of its utility as an intermediate while in the synthesis of agrochemicals, dyes, and pharmaceuticals. Its substantial diploma of chlorination makes it a potent compound, which ought to be handled with care on account of potential toxicity and environmental worries. Pentachloropyridine serves to be a creating block in chemical synthesis, allowing for chemists to create additional complicated molecules That could be Utilized in herbicides, insecticides, as well as specialty polymers. The managing and disposal of Pentachloropyridine are regulated, offered its probable environmental persistence and bioaccumulation hazard. Industries dealing with this compound normally undertake shut-process output techniques and rigorous security protocols to reduce exposure.
M-Phenylene Diamine, generally abbreviated as MPD, is surely an aromatic amine that features prominently in the production of aramid fibers, which are well-noted for their warmth resistance and energy. Kevlar and Nomex, used in body armor and fireplace-resistant garments, respectively, are generated working with MPD being a essential precursor. The compound itself consists of a benzene ring with two amino teams inside the meta positions, making it suited to generating polymers with appealing thermal and mechanical properties. M-Phenylene Diamine (MPD) is also used in the dye market, especially in hair dyes along with other beauty programs, Whilst its use has long been curtailed in a few locations because of protection problems. When manufacturing merchandise made up of MPD, appropriate occupational basic safety practices are important to defend personnel from extended publicity, which could lead to skin sensitization or other medical issues.
O-Phenylene Diamine (OPDA), whilst structurally just like MPD, differs during the positioning from the amino groups, which appreciably influences its chemical reactivity and software. OPDA is commonly employed inside the manufacture of dyes and pigments, wherever it contributes to your development of vivid hues that are stable and extended-lasting. Additionally it is Employed in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s role in corrosion inhibitors and rubber chemicals additional highlights its versatility. Nevertheless, much like other aromatic amines, OPDA is additionally connected with toxicity pitfalls, and therefore, its use is very carefully controlled and monitored. The importance of correct managing, ideal storage, and enough protective measures can not be overstated when working with OPDA in any industrial setting.
Pinacolone is yet another noteworthy compound with a range of apps. It's a ketone Using the molecular formula C6H12O and is utilized mostly as an intermediate in the synthesis of pesticides and herbicides, significantly during the manufacture of triazole fungicides and particular plant advancement regulators. Pinacolone’s framework features a tertiary butyl group, which contributes to its unique reactivity in natural and organic synthesis. Over and above agriculture, it can be found in the manufacture of prescription drugs and fragrances. Pinacolone is valued for its ability to undertake nucleophilic substitution and condensation reactions, making it a precious reagent in laboratory and industrial processes. Even though it is a lot less hazardous than several of the Beforehand mentioned compounds, basic safety safety measures are still required to mitigate any challenges related to its volatility and likely irritant Attributes.
two-Heptanone is really a ketone that Obviously takes place in certain crops and can also be located in little quantities in human sweat and specific animal secretions. It is often Utilized in the fragrance and taste industries on account of its pleasurable, fruity odor. On top of that, two-Heptanone has found applications as being a solvent and intermediate in natural synthesis. Interestingly, study has advised that it might Perform a role in chemical signaling, especially in insects, wherever it functions being an alarm pheromone. This has resulted in its research in pest Manage methods and behavioral science. Industrially, 2-Heptanone is synthesized to be 2-Heptanone used in coatings, adhesives, and cleaners. Its somewhat small toxicity makes it suitable for use in purchaser products and solutions, Whilst ideal labeling and handling Directions are constantly mandated.
